Whose responsibility is it to monitor whether the rules and regulations are being followed?

Jalal Ahmed: There are many bodies in place to ensure the safety of the building. When a person is going to construct a building in Dhaka city, RAJUK determines whether it will be a commercial building or residential, its height and floor space, how much space is to be left vacant. Once the building is constructed keeping all these conditions in mind, RAJUK issues an occupancy certificate, clarifying whether the building is fit for use or not. This certificate of occupancy has to be renewed every five years. Before that Rajuk has to inspect the building. It has not been followed properly. Building owners and consumers are also careless. They're not really concerned about the safety of the building at all.

In the countries which we call developed countries, even in the countries near us, inspection is done duly. Take Singapore, for example. Then there's Toronto, Canada. The building inspectors there are very strict regarding rules and regulations. They not only study technical matters, but they are also trained in ethics. Many youth of our country also work there as building inspectors. If any negligence is found in the work of a building inspector, his license is immediately cancelled. Why is this not possible in our country? This is because the entire system is bad.

Return to Bailey Road. After every fire or building collapse, RAJUK says the building had no permissions. Why don't they say this earlier?

Jalal Ahmed: There is a Building Construction Act in the country, this law has provisions for imprisonment and fine. RAJUK can use laws to hold building owners accountable. But in most cases they do not do so. RAJUK remains weak as an establishment. Its very name is disturbing. Does RAJUK have sufficient number of skilled engineers, people with knowledge about fire safety? We have been trying to say for a long time that Rajuk will have to undergo a radical change. But this is not being done. The government will have to make these changes. It is now necessary to discuss with stakeholders and restructure RAJUK.

There is one more thing. Even though RAJUK does not conduct regular inspections, Dhaka Municipal Corporation does. Did they grant business licenses to these restaurants without any investigation?

In fact, our entire system is full of flaws and irregularities. There is a building code in Bangladesh. Then there's the International Code Council. Many countries around the world seek advice directly from this International Code Council. They regularly update their building construction and safety compliance regulations. Look what happens in our country. The BNBC Code was drafted in 2013 and enacted in 2021. In the intervening eight years, a lot of things changed. I think we need to get our buildings evaluated by the International Code Council.
